I thought I would post this for those of you who are looking for a nice restaurant experience, even thought it's offsite.
Morton's Steakhouse is on Harbor Blvd, near the Marriott hotel.
My son's (Nick) birthday was yesterday (22), and his girlfriend took him there for a dinner celebration. He rated it above Steakhouse 55 at the Disneyland Hotel. (We had eaten dinner for Easter there last year, and he loved our experience, as the food and service were excellent; however, he went there w/his girlfriend for her birthday in November, and they received lackluster service, which affected the enjoyment of their dinner, especially since the restaurant wasn't full.)
She made reservations, noting that it was Nick's birthday and she didn't want to tell anyone after they arrived at the restaurant, but wanted him to get some birthday attention. Well, she & Nick were really impressed.
Their menus came and were personalized with "Happy Birthday, Nick." They received excellent service throughout the night, and the overall atmosphere of the restaurant was really nice, and well lit. Also, their picture was taken and put in a small black cardboard frame with "Happy Birthday Nick" written on the border around their picture

Nick had the porterhouse steak, and Yasmin had chicken, with sides of garlic mashed potatoes and macaroni & cheese. They both rated the food as absolutely outstanding.
Thought I would share for those who would like to have a nice meal outside of the parks while visiting Disneyland Resort.
